About Converting Hectograms per Cubic foot to Decigrams per Fluid ounce
Hectogram per Cubic foot and Decigram per Fluid ounce both measure density — mass per unit volume — a property used to identify materials, check manufacturing quality, and predict whether something floats or sinks. As a fixed reference point, water has a density of exactly 1000 kg/m³ (1 g/cm³, 1 g/mL) at its temperature of maximum density, which is why many density figures in science and engineering are quoted relative to water. Both are mass per volume density units.
Formula
decigrams per fluid ounce = hectograms per cubic foot × 1.04437934028
This factor comes from each unit's defined relationship to the category's base unit: 1 hectogram per cubic foot equals 3.53146667215 base units, and 1 decigram per fluid ounce equals 3.38140227018 base units, so dividing one by the other gives the direct hectogram per cubic foot-to-decigram per fluid ounce factor of 1.04437934028.

What's the difference between density and mass concentration?
Density is the mass of a pure substance or material per unit volume. Mass concentration is the mass of one component — like a dissolved solute — within a mixture's total volume. The two use the same kind of units but describe different physical situations.
